fake

/feɪk/
Dictionary

noun

  • Something which is not genuine, or is presented fraudulently.
  • A trick; a swindle.
  • A move meant to deceive an opposing player, used for gaining advantage for example when dribbling an opponent.
Synonyms:dekefeint

verb

  • To cheat; to swindle; to steal; to rob.
  • To modify fraudulently, so as to make an object appear better or other than it really is
  • To make a counterfeit, to counterfeit, to forge, to falsify.
  • To make a false display of, to affect, to feign, to simulate.

    "to fake a marriage"

adjective

  • Not real; false, fraudulent.

    "Which fur coat looks fake?"

  • (of people) Insincere.
